Why do you need healthcare insurance?

It is certainly unimaginable to not have adequate health care insurance in this day and age. You need some kind of health coverage for yourself and family. This will ensure that one is better prepared for the unforeseen future.

Medical health care is becoming more and more expensive by the day. Also, the life expectancy of individuals is increasing. The cost of living is going up and so is inflation. All of this hardly leaves any savings for the majority of people at the end of the month. And, imagine one sickness and all of your savings will not only be wiped out but you can be financially ruined and driven into bankruptcy. You will be quite amazed to hear that most American personal bankruptcies occur for this very reason.

The ability of the person to think and plan ahead of time will ensure that they have for themselves the right kind of safety coverage. The right health care insurance will provide a safety net like an umbrella over your head on a rainy day. The older you get the more health concerns you will have to face. Without the right kind of health care insurance coverage you might have to depend on family and children to bail you out. Having lived all your life with your head held high and independently, you certainly wouldn’t now; want to fall back on your family’s support.

Also, the health care insurance will ensure that you are able to live a comfortable and stress free life. You know that in case of health concerns you can get them attended to right away without the worry about financial constraints at the back of your mind.

When you are young and employed is the right time for you to start thinking about the future. The long term insurance that you get for yourself and your family can ensure that you are protected for a long range of time at the least amount of premium payable. This will work out to be one of the best investments that you could make for your future.

Do not get dissuaded into thinking that you and your family do not need coverage. Just one major illness and it could go on to wipe out your savings and bring your bank balance to zero once again. If expensive health care insurance is the deterrent then there are plenty of cheap and affordable insurance policies around that you could opt for.

If you were to calculate for yourself, the actual cost of visiting a doctor, the hospital or clinic will turn out to be far more expensive than if you had been prudent enough to have gone ahead and bought the health insurance policy. It certainly works out to be cheaper to pay now rather than to pay later on in the form of an emergency visit to the physician.
